SAIC is seeking a Field Services Administrator to provide operational support, maintenance, and troubleshooting for mission-critical IT systems on the MAJESTIC Joint Program Office (JPO) Team. In this hands-on role, the Field Services Administrator will support a broad range of IT systems and services, ensuring seamless operations and delivering end-user support in a dynamic, high-priority environment.
The ideal candidate will bring expertise in Windows Server,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L), virtualized environments, and user-facing support, alongside a proactive and resourceful attitude to help resolve technical challenges in on-premises IT environments.
This position requires on-site support at Springfield, VA in addition to travel (up to 25%) supporting other CONUS/OCONUS locations.
Key Responsibilities:
Respond to and resolve end-user support requests and incidents, providing hardware and software solutions to ensure operational continuity.
Perform system administration duties for Windows Server and RHEL, including patch management, configuration, and troubleshooting.
Install, configure, and maintain IT hardware components, including workstations, laptops, peripherals, and printers.
Support the configuration and operation of virtualized environments, such as VMware or Nutanix Hyper-Converged Infrastructure (HCI) systems.
Perform daily infrastructure monitoring, identifying issues and proactively resolving system alerts to maintain stability and performance.
Manage Active Directory (AD) environments, including user accounts, group policies, and resource access permissions.
Support network infrastructure operations, assisting with connectivity, hardware configurations, and troubleshooting (e.g., TCP/IP, VLAN, DHCP).
Develop and maintain system documentation such as standard operating procedures (SOPs), troubleshooting guides, and frequently asked questions (FAQs).
Assist with the deployment and support of software solutions, including upgrades, patching, and configuration.
Collaborate with cross-functional support teams to address technical challenges and integrate new hardware/software into the enterprise IT environment.
Ensure compliance with security frameworks (e.g., NIST 800-53, RMF) and implement system hardening best practices to protect mission-critical systems.
Diagnose and resolve hardware, software, and networking issues in a timely manner to minimize system downtime.

Certifications (CWF Requirements):
Candidates must satisfy Cybersecurity Workforce Framework (CWF) ID 411 (Technical Support Specialist – Intermediate Level) requirements, as outlined by Navy COOL.
This requirement can be met by possessing one or more of the following qualifying certifications:
Certified Network Defender (CND)
CompTIA Security+
GIAC Foundational Cybersecurity Technologies (GFACT)
GIAC Security Essentials Certification (GSEC)
OR This requirement can be met through:
A Bachelor's Degree in Cybersecurity, Computer Science, IT, or a related field.
